Role Overview
We are seeking a skilled and safety-conscious 30T ADT Driver to join our earthworks team on a major new build housing site project for the civils contractor. You will be responsible for the efficient transport of materials across challenging terrains, ensuring site productivity while adhering to strict health and safety protocols.
Key Responsibilities
Machine Operation: Safely operate a 30-ton articulated dump truck (e.g., Bell, Volvo, or Cat) to move muck, aggregates, and fill materials.
Daily Maintenance: Conduct pre-start inspections, check fluid levels, and report any mechanical defects or safety concerns immediately.
Site Safety: Navigate haul roads safely, maintaining awareness of other plant machinery, ground workers, and changing site conditions (e.g., clay or wet terrain).
Reporting: Maintain accurate daily logs of loads moved and fuel usage.
Requirements & Qualifications
Certifications: Valid CPCS (Blue preferred) or NPORS card with the ADT (A56) endorsement.
Experience: Minimum 18 months of experience operating ADTs on large-scale sites or quarries.
Medical: Must hold a valid Safety Critical Medical certificate.
Skills: Strong understanding of site traffic management and the ability to work independently or as part of a larger muck-shifting fleet.
Reliability: Punctual, hard-working, and willing to assist with ground-based tasks if required during downtime.
